v-if和v-show的区别

 

1. 工作中经常用到显示或者隐藏

v-if和v-else搭配使用

2. 但是两者有很大的区别

v-if 的隐藏相当于直接删除,实时的,

v-show的隐藏,是通过display:none,只是看不见,实际还存在.

3. 如果不想频繁调用接口,就使用v-if

4. v-if有更高的切换消耗,v-show是有更高的初始渲染消耗

基于以上区别,如果是非常频繁的切换,则使用v-show比较好,如果在运行条件很少,则使用v-if比较好

 

参考如下:

 

posted @ 2022-09-24 18:03  参天大树从树苗开始~  阅读(50)  评论(0)    收藏  举报